Flag Honors Fallen Heroes of 9/11
The American Flag & Banner store in Clawson is selling special flags for the 10th anniversary of 9/11.

Of all the flags Bill Miles sells in Clawsonβs , one of the newest additions stands out. Thatβs because it pays tribute to the 10th anniversary of 9/11, listing all of the emergency officials who died trying to save others. The Flag of Heroes hangs proudly in the downtown store next to a flag that honors those who died during the attacks. Miles said he ordered the flags from the New Jersey-based Annin Flagmakers. While Miles hasnβt sold too many of the 10th anniversary flags, he expects more customers to stop in the store as 9/11 nears.
βAmericans, or anybody, loves anniversaries,β said Miles, the store owner. βWe are thinking that after Labor Day there is going to be a big rush.β
The Flag of Heroes has all the names written in red ink with words at the bottom of the flag. βNow and forever it represents their immorality,β the flag reads. "We shall never forget them."

Miles said the 3-feet by 5-feet flags cost $40 a piece
